Almond Joy Energy Balls Recipe
This Almond Joy Energy Balls Recipe is bursting with flavor. Made with crushed almonds, held together by honey and rolled into coconut shreds.
Prep Time
15 mins
Total Time
15 mins
Servings: 12
Calories: 147 kcal
Course:
Breakfast , Snacks
Cuisine:
American
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ups almonds toasted and chopped
- 4 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der
- 4 tablespoons honey
- 2 tablespoons coconut oil melted
- splash of water if needed
- sweetened shredded coconut or chopped almonds for garnish
Instructions
- Pour almonds into the bowl of a food processor. Pulse until nuts turn into a coarse meal.
- Pour in cocoa powder, honey, and coconut oil. Continue pulsing until a very thick mixture forms. You may have to scrape down the sides a few times. Also, feel free to add in splashes of water or more honey to get the mixture moving in the bowl, but be careful not to add too much.
- Once you have a thick paste, scoop into small balls using a cookie scoop. Roll in shredded coconut or chopped almonds. Store in an air tight container until ready to eat.
